CHOCOLATE FLAN TART
TART BASE

Ingredients: Flour, 300 gms; Sugar, 100 gms; Egg, 1 unit; Butter, 200 gms; Vanilla essence, 10 ml; Coco powder, 20 gms.
Method: Cream the butter, sugar and Orange zest. Add in the egg slowly and continue to mix well. Once the butter is soft add the flour, coco powder and make a dough. Let it cool for 1 hour. Make the tart shell and bake it at 180°C for 15 minutes.
CHOCOLATE FLAN
Ingredients: Dark chocolate, 400 gms; Cream, 100 ml; Egg yolk, 4 units; Sugar, 200 gms; Whipped cream, 300 gms; Gelatin, 10 gms.
Method: Boil the cream and add in the chocolate. Make truffle and set aside. Make a hot sabayon with sugar. Add the sabayon to the truffle and melted gelatin and set the mixture aside till it reaches room temperature. Finely fold the whipped cream and pour into the baked tart shell. Refrigerate for 2 hours. Garnish with chocolate flakes.
